The Oakmont Rooms now have a beautiful floor. It has been a very long time since the floor issues began. I would like to thank this Board for their suggestions of vendors, and to Dave Gilford for the time he spent researching not only the vendors, but also the types of floors, moisture barriers, applications, and maintenance, which led us to our new floor being installed in March. In February, a Town Hall meeting was held for the new plans to convert our greenbelt to drought-tolerant plants. The plan includes converting 52 percent of the turf to drought-tolerant plants and recreation areas, such as, horseshoe, half-court basketball, putting green, picnic tables under the trees, new walk paths for a shortcut across the greenbelt from golf club to the Clubhouse parking lot, define areas for the Concert on the Greens seating, canopies, and golf cart parking. We made every attempt to add a Pickleball court, however, the only area available is too small for more than one court and too far from the restrooms at the Clubhouse. The Board has approved this plan, which will be completed in phases due to timing and cost for funding. We are in the process of completing our application to participate in a grant with the help of San Gorgonio Water District, which is where BCVWD gets their water. This grant will hopefully give us a rebate of at least 50 percent of our cost. We now have two new billiards tables, thanks to Dave Gilford's consistent efforts. We also have new lights above the tables. There will be an Open Session Board Meeting on April 5 at 2 pm when the Finance Committee will present the new Budget for 2023 – 2024 fiscal year. Attending this meeting will give you a good idea of what your assessment fees are used for and the process the committee and general manager go through to complete this budget. We would like to thank Wayne Otte for chairing this committee for many years. We appreciate the time and dedication he has given to our community. We also would like to thank Jim Tatman and Peter Machi for their time and continued dedication to this committee. Becky Spalding spent several years on the committee and will be returning in June. Thank you for your support and commitment to Solera Oak Valley Greens. | LIFE IN SOLERA | APRIL 2023 | 3 FROM THE BOARD By Marcia Casem
